Viscreen_READTHIS.txt FILE: August 15, 2013 INSTRUCTIONS FOR USING THE VISCREEN MODEL AND SPREADSHEET The "Workbook for Plume Visual Impact Screening and Analysis", EPA report number EPA-450/4-88-015, describes the use of a plume visual impact prediction model called VISCREEN. The model is designed to be run on an Windows-based personal computer and consists of the file named VISCREEN.EXE. Complete operating instructions for VISCREEN.EXE are found in the above workbook and with other instructions. (The file VISCREEN.FOR is the listing of the VISCREEN FORTRAN program source code.) To run the Testcase, the VISCREEN executable needs to reside in the same subdirectory as the test case data. Additional instructions are providedd. The user is encouraged to run the test case first, followed by the tutorial. The user should become familiar with the technology in VISCREEN by reading the above workbook, viewing Vistutorial.pptx (also available in PDF format), reading vistut.doc, and following the instructions in "VISCREEN Excel Instructions" before attempting to run VISCREEN.
